Update 1.7 Released

We have released update 1.7 based on the community feedback that we have gotten from you. Here is what you can expect...


  • Complete graphics overhaul, we have changed almost everything in the game. It looks very different, especially on high end systems.
  • Full support of any resolution, without letterboxing. In doing this we also completely re-did the UI and menus to make it more visually appealing and functional for the mouse/keyboard
  • New set of game options, such as graphics options etc.
  • Support for Modding
  • Ability to pick your language despite how your system is set.
  • Fixes for connection problems
  • Various other small features and bug fixes

1.6.3.8 Refresh 2 is now in beta

Here's what changed:

  • Make sure all bindable keys are in the keybinding menu (this means you, reload. And you too next/previous item).
  • Fix controller shoulder buttons moving next/previous item in the wrong direction
  • Fix bugs with mouse wheel
  • Added default binding for Activate/Shoulder so default controls match the original layout exactly (fixes the crates bug).


Some of the text on the binding screen is not localized yet. I'll get on that tomorrow.

If you have already played 1.6.3.8, you'll need to go to Controller settings and click "Restore Defaults" to get the corrected bindings
